Traditionally, the use of high tube potential (i.e. increased kVp) is associated with decreased radiographic contrast and overall image quality.

WebContrast is the difference in density or difference in the degree of grayness between areas of the radiographic image. 7 The radiographic contrast depends on the following three factors: Subject Contrast: it refers to the difference in the intensity transmitted through the different parts of an object. To turn off high contrast mode, switch … caleb holland dyersburg tnWeb17 de mai. de 2008 · If CXR done with lower kV, the contrast of the rib will be high because bone has a relatively high effective number. The high contrast rib shadows which presence lowers the conspicuity of the soft tissue structures, hence, the visibility of those structures will be impaired.
